2.1.4
RTT to SR469 Wiring Diagram
1.
Ensure that Wet/Dry Input Type switch is set to
DRY
before applying power to the RTT
unit. The SR469 Relay accepts only
DRY
contact connections from the RTT.
2.
Ensure that current and voltage knobs are turned fully counter-clockwise before
applying power to the RTT unit.
Note
*Trip and Alarm Common terminals (F1 and F4) must be hardwired together.
